C what is pragma
WebJan 22, 2024 · The #pragma in C is a directive that is provided by the C standard in order to provide extra required details to the C compiler. These extra details can be anything that was somehow not passed within the … WebThe #pragma preprocessor directive is used to provide additional information to the compiler. The #pragma directive is used by the compiler to offer machine or operating-system feature. Syntax: #pragma token. Different compilers can provide different usage of #pragma directive. The turbo C++ compiler supports following #pragma directives.
C what is pragma
Did you know?
WebApr 25, 2011 · pragma is a directive to the preprocessor. It is usually used to provide some additional control during the compilation. For example do not include the same header file code. There is a lot of different directives. The answer depends on what follows the pragma word. Share Improve this answer Follow answered Apr 25, 2011 at 9:30 danny_23 503 4 14 WebJun 25, 2016 · 6. Pragma. Pragma is a kind of practical love founded on reason or duty and one’s longer-term interests. Sexual attraction takes a back seat in favour of personal …
WebSep 18, 2024 · In Structure, sometimes the size of the structure is more than the size of all structures members because of structure padding. Note: But what actual size of all structure member is 13 Bytes. So here total 3 bytes are wasted. So, to avoid structure padding we can use pragma pack as well as an attribute. WebJan 21, 2024 · The ISO C++ language standard does not require the compilers to support any pragmas. However, several non-standard pragmas are supported by multiple implementations: #pragma STDC. ISO C language standard requires that C compilers support the following three pragmas, and some C++ compiler vendors support them, to …
WebIn C and C++, the language supports a simple macro preprocessor.Source lines that should be handled by the preprocessor, such as #define and #include are referred to as preprocessor directives.. Another C construct, the #pragma directive, is used to instruct the compiler to use pragmatic or implementation-dependent features. Two notable users of … WebJan 7, 2024 · The #pragma preprocessor command is similar to a command-line switch. However, you do not need to reenter a #pragma command each time you compile a MOF file. The following example illustrates #pragma command syntax: You usually place a #pragma command at the beginning of a MOF file. However, you can place some …
WebAug 2, 2024 · Learn more about: pragma. This browser is no longer supported. Upgrade to Microsoft Edge to take advantage of the latest features, security updates, and technical support.
WebC++ : What is the scope of a pragma directive?To Access My Live Chat Page, On Google, Search for "hows tech developer connect"As promised, I have a secret fe... red meat stewWebMar 15, 2012 · The CODE_SECTION pragma allocates space for the func in a section named section name. The CODE_SECTION pragma is useful if you have code objects that you want to link into an area separate from the .text section. The syntax of the pragma in C could be: #pragma CODE_SECTION (func, "section name") The syntax of the pragma … richard schroeder obituary sacramentoWebC++ : What is #pragma region in c++ and VScode?To Access My Live Chat Page, On Google, Search for "hows tech developer connect"I promised to share a hidden f... richards christian academyWeb5.52.7 Structure-Packing Pragmas. For compatibility with Microsoft Windows compilers, GCC supports a set of #pragma directives which change the maximum alignment of members of structures (other than zero-width bitfields), unions, and classes subsequently defined. The n value below always is required to be a small power of two and specifies … richard schueneman obituaryWebJun 25, 2024 · The table of some of #pragma directives in C/C++ language is given as follows, Sr.No. #pragma Directives & Description. 1. #pragma startup. Before the execution of main (), the function specified in pragma is needed to run. 2. #pragma exit. Before the end of program, the function specified in pragma is needed to run. richard schrock insurance commissionerWebJan 24, 2024 · The first #if block shows two sets of nested #if, #else, and #endif directives. The first set of directives is processed only if DLEVEL > 5 is true. Otherwise, the statements after #else are processed. The #elif and #else directives in the second example are used to make one of four choices, based on the value of DLEVEL. richard schuen colliers internationalWebMar 30, 2024 · Pragma directives are machine-specific or operating system-specific by definition, and are typically different for every compiler. A pragma can be used in a … richard schubert obituary